MaxBlast software should only be used for Maxtor drives.
You should only be using the latest version.
Maxtor has been bought by Seagate so if these drives are newer you should be using the Seagate software.

        1.  Memory.  You can test the system memory using "MemTest86" located at www.memtest86.com.  Follow the "Free Download" link on their website and read the documentation on how to use the program.

        Of course you need the system to POST before you'll be able to run it.  Does the system successfully POST?

        2.  Locks Up.  Do you know about "thermal paste" (or something equivalent) that's placed between processor and heatsink to facilitate heat flow from processor?
